blob: 3b25a0a5080b6ddd772a55a7be1edf5c4c3cf0ea [file] [log] [blame]
header position 0..59
module myModule
metamodel http://www.eclipse.org/emf/2002/Ecore (18..56)
[comment @main (70..75) /] (61..77)
public template myTemplate(myParam : EPackage (106..131))
@main
[file url 'singleVariable' (143..159) mode overwrite
[let
myVariable : Sequence(java.lang.String)java.util.List = Sequence{'a', } (214..227) (182..227)
[->sep(myVariable, ',') (236..256)/] true (235..258) (228..263)
[/let] (177..269)
[let
myVariable : Sequence(java.lang.String)java.util.List = Sequence{'a', 'b', } (311..328) (279..328)
[->sep(myVariable, ',') (337..357)/] true (336..359) (329..364)
[/let] (274..370)
[let
myVariable : Sequence(java.lang.String)java.util.List = Sequence{'a', 'b', 'c', } (412..433) (380..433)
[->sep(myVariable, ',') (442..462)/] true (441..464) (434..469)
[/let] (375..475) (172..478)
[/file] (136..485)
[file url 'singleSequence2Variables' (496..522) mode overwrite
[let
myVariable : Sequence(Sequence(java.lang.String)java.util.List)java.util.List =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, } (587..664) (545..664)
[->sep(myVariable, ',') (673..693)/] true (672..695) (665..700)
[/let] (540..706) (535..709)
[/file] (489..716)
[file url 'singleSequence3Variables' (727..753) mode overwrite
[let
myVariable : Sequence(Sequence(Sequence(java.lang.String)java.util.List)java.util.List)java.util.List = Sequence{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, } (828..1092) (776..1092)
[->sep(myVariable, ',') (1101..1121)/] true (1100..1123) (1093..1129)
[/let] (771..1135) (766..1138)
[/file] (720..1145)
[file url 'multipleVariables' (1156..1175) mode overwrite
[let
myVariable1 : Sequence(java.lang.String)java.util.List = Sequence{'a', 'b', 'c', } (1231..1252) (1198..1252)
myVariable2 : Sequence(java.lang.String)java.util.List = Sequence{'d', 'e', 'f', } (1297..1318) (1264..1318)
myVariable3 : Sequence(java.lang.String)java.util.List = Sequence{'g', 'h', 'i', } (1363..1384) (1330..1384)
[->sep(myVariable1, ',') (1393..1414)/] true (1392..1416)
[->sep(myVariable2, ',') (1424..1445)/] true (1423..1447)
[->sep(myVariable3, ',') (1455..1476)/] true (1454..1478) (1385..1483)
[/let] (1193..1489) (1188..1492)
[/file] (1149..1499)
[file url 'multipleSequenceVariables' (1510..1537) mode overwrite
[let
myVariable1 : Sequence(java.lang.String)java.util.List = Sequence{'a', 'b', 'c', } (1593..1614) (1560..1614)
myVariable2 : Sequence(Sequence(java.lang.String)java.util.List)java.util.List =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, } (1668..1745) (1625..1745)
myVariable3 : Sequence(Sequence(Sequence(java.lang.String)java.util.List)java.util.List)java.util.List = Sequence{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, Sequence{Sequence{'a', 'b', 'c', }, Sequence{'d', 'e', 'f', }, Sequence{'g', 'h', 'i', }, }, } (1809..2088) (1756..2088)
[->sep(myVariable1, ',') (2097..2118)/] true (2096..2120)
[->sep(myVariable2, ',') (2128..2149)/] true (2127..2151)
[->sep(myVariable3, ',') (2159..2180)/] true (2158..2182) (2089..2187)
[/let] (1555..2193) (1550..2196)
[/file] (1503..2203) (133..2204)
[/template] (78..2215) (0..2215)